What setup do you fish those on? The hook makes it a tough decision. I've gone between a m/xf solid tip/10# fluoro and a mh/f/12# fluoro. Both cast it way out there, but the dilemma is on the medium I can detect strikes easier, but it's harder to get a good hookset at the end of a long cast. Once I do have em buttoned up, either rod will fight it back, but if I'm not careful with the drag, the med heavy will bend the hook. I'm thinking the medium is ideal, i just need to step it up to less stretchy tatsu.

That's part of what makes these a blast to fish. Their compact size gets tons of bites, even on the drop (thats when that mega top tatula really shines for its bite detection, but not for its power) and the tungsten lets you stay connected. That hook is super sharp and sometimes sets itself, but I've watch more than a few bass jump in the distance and throw it, too.

I really like the Deps flat back jigs after a trial test and now own over 25 of them. They have extremely sharp and strong hooks (owner cutting point) and have a medium profile with wire keeper. I throw these instead of the keitech when i need stronger and bigger jigs. The Gan Craft is also good if you want a slightly bigger profile and still a medium gauge hook.
